What Is an Consuming Habits? 

When speaking about people, an consuming conduct is how and what an individual tends to eat (or keep away from consuming) along with the ideas and emotions related to that manner of consuming. 

An consuming conduct is one factor of total well being behaviors. Consuming behaviors, like different well being behaviors, outcome from a advanced course of of choices, habits, psychological state, social assist, historic experiences with discrimination, entry to healthcare, trauma, tradition, financial entry, and several other others.

Some examples of consuming behaviors embrace:

  • When an individual eats
  • How usually an individual eats
  • The interval between meals and snacks
  • What motivates an individual to eat sure issues
  • Consuming roughly of sure meals
  • Combining meals or not
  • How an individual feels about sure meals or elements in meals
  • What an individual eats at completely different instances of day and 12 months

These are influenced by concepts, data, custom, and emotions related to sure meals.

Earlier than transferring ahead, you will need to acknowledge that the expertise of consuming for people is a fancy one. For people, meals is about nourishment as a lot as it’s concerning the expertise of consuming. Different causes that people eat and why, apart from for nourishment, are for pleasure, time availability, useful resource availability, and concepts about what they need to eat and why. 

Wholesome and Problematic Consuming Behaviors: Recognizing the Distinction

What Are Wholesome Consuming Behaviors? 

A wholesome consuming conduct is one which helps to fulfill physiological wants (vitamins, water, power) along with contributing positively to cultural, emotional, and social wellbeing. For instance, an individual with wholesome consuming behaviors can take pleasure in a chocolate chip cookie with a meal and really feel good or impartial about honoring a craving with none repercussions on their self-image or deliberate actions for the day.

Under are some examples of wholesome consuming behaviors: 

Wholesome Consuming Behaviors

  • Consuming a wide range of meals
  • Consuming when you’re hungry and stopping when you’re full
  • Figuring out there aren’t any “good” or “unhealthy” meals
  • Consuming sufficient meals to really feel glad and meet the physique’s wants
  • Consuming with out undue guilt, nervousness, or different unfavourable emotions
  • Consuming usually more often than not (having a unfastened sample of consuming all through the week)
  • Consuming treats, consolation meals, or enjoyable meals sometimes with out negatively affecting their self-image or feelings

Disordered Consuming or Consuming Dysfunction? Definitions and Information

As a society, we have a tendency to consider consuming behaviors as two experiences on fully reverse, remoted poles; one pole is wholesome consuming behaviors, and on the opposite is unhealthy consuming behaviors that embrace consuming issues. 

This concept is flawed in a number of methods, of which we’ll point out a number of. First, it assumes that there’s an goal consuming sample that appears comparable for everybody. In different phrases, it assumes that there’s one “proper” method to eat. Second, it doesn’t think about the progressive nature of behaviors towards and away from consuming issues. Third, it doesn’t think about that there are a number of diagnosable consuming issues along with disordered consuming behaviors that always fly beneath the radar. And lastly, it overlooks the overlap between seemingly wholesome meals selections fueled by deeply unhealthy and unsustainable ideas. 

The Continuum of Disordered Consuming

In the present day’s society is one through which charges of persistent ailments rise yearly. A lot of these persistent ailments might be prevented, partially, by way of life, together with food regimen. Broadly obtainable details about how way of life contributes to well being and illness compounded by unrealistic societal requirements of magnificence and attractiveness has made manner for a rising concern of meals and fatness. 

How does this have an effect on consuming behaviors? In response to Temimah Zucker, Licensed Grasp Social Employee, 

Societal requirements and pressures, in addition to preoccupations with weight reduction and train, might lead people to change/manipulate their meals consumption. For many individuals, this “works.” It doesn’t intrude with their lives; they can discover meals they’re snug with at any restaurant, and there’s no need to vary.

For others, this manner of consuming is usually a precursor to a full-fledged consuming dysfunction, and in lots of instances, it’s onerous to tell apart when a person is scuffling with disordered consuming versus when an consuming dysfunction is at play.

Individuals can have interaction in disordered consuming behaviors to a lesser diploma or with much less frequency than is mostly thought of diagnosable as a full-fledged consuming dysfunction. This usually occurs as a result of many disordered consuming behaviors are normalized and even seen as wholesome. 

Nevertheless, an individual might progress from having disordered consuming behaviors to growing an consuming dysfunction if problematic behaviors will not be recognized early on. 

As Dr. Russel-Mayhew states, “Diagnosable consuming issues are uncommon, however the behaviors that may result in them will not be.”

The BRIDGE Graph: Constructing the Relationship between Physique Picture and Disordered Consuming

The graph beneath, based mostly on psychologist Dr. Shelly Russel-Mayhew’s BRIDGE Graph, is a great tool for visualizing the consuming dysfunction continuum because it pertains to physique picture. Every circle brings collectively particular person data, attitudes, and behaviors. The circles overlap, as they don’t seem to be remoted however slightly discovered on a continuum. 

The primary circle is physique consciousness and acceptance. It represents when a person has an total acceptance of the physique and understands that look is just one factor of who we’re and self-worth will not be depending on look. 

The second circle is physique preoccupation, which is an over-concern for the physique, significantly round weight and form. An individual may be overly preoccupied with the interior functioning of the physique, feeling that particular person selections might have a big affect on well being standing or illness threat. 

The third circle is physique paralysis, and that is related to a sense of immobilization or lack of ability to regulate how we really feel or deal with our our bodies. The person turns into fixated on controlling the physique, and it takes extra time and power than anything. Every day actions and high quality of life are deeply affected.

Consuming Problems

Consuming issues are psychological circumstances that meet the factors for analysis. There are 4 consuming dysfunction diagnoses discovered within the Diagnostic and Statistical Handbook of Psychological Problems (DSM-5): anorexia nervosa, bulimia nervosa, binge consuming dysfunction, and consuming dysfunction in any other case not specified. Moreover, orthorexia nervosa has been proposed as a fifth analysis, however extra analysis should be carried out to refine the diagnostic standards. 

Varieties

The diagnosable kinds of consuming issues are as follows

  • Anorexia nervosa: “An consuming dysfunction through which meals consumption is so severely restricted that an individual doesn’t meet minimal weight necessities for peak and age. Individuals with anorexia nervosa concern fats, and the notion of their very own physique dimension is so distorted that it’s tough for them to acknowledge the seriousness of their situation.”
  • Bulimia nervosa: “An consuming dysfunction characterised by frequent binge consuming episodes, adopted by compensatory behaviors akin to vomiting, over-exercising, or laxative and/or diuretic use. An individual with bulimia is preoccupied with physique form and weight.”
  • Binge consuming dysfunction: Consuming huge quantities of meals briefly intervals of time with no compensatory behaviors. Binges are related to emotions of disgust, disgrace, and lack of management due partially to the frequency and depth of the episodes.
  • Different specified feeding and consuming issues: That is the commonest consuming dysfunction. “OSFED contains warning indicators and associated medical/psychological circumstances which are just like and typically simply as extreme as these of the opposite consuming issues.” Medical examples of OSFED embrace atypical anorexia nervosa, bulimia nervosa of low frequency and/or restricted period, binge consuming dysfunction of low frequency and/or restricted period, purging dysfunction, and evening consuming syndrome. 
  • Orthorexia: Not at the moment within the DSM-5 attributable to a scarcity of consistency for diagnosing standards. A proposed definition of orthorexic conduct is “Persistent fixation on wholesome vitamin and avoidance of meals thought of unhealthy in concern of growing an sickness.” 

Disordered Consuming

Disordered consuming is “when a lot of unhealthy behaviors associated to consuming and train coincide. Examples of this embrace the usage of steroids to extend muscle mass, tobacco use for weight reduction or management, and occasional binging, purging, or fasting behaviors.” Disordered consuming behaviors could also be just like a few of the behaviors related to consuming issues however are much less frequent or of much less severity.  In the event that they improve in severity, they might flip right into a diagnosable consuming dysfunction.

Disordered consuming behaviors may be referred to as problematic consuming behaviors. Problematic consuming behaviors are those who trigger bodily, psychological, emotional, religious, or social misery. Examples of Disordered or Problematic Consuming Behaviors

  • Recurring episodes of overeating
  • Recurring episodes of undereating
  • Modifying or wanting to switch consuming patterns in response to recurring misery relating to physique dimension 
  • Modifying or wanting to switch consuming patterns in response to recurring misery concerning the healthfulness of an ingredient, meals, or meal
  • Fixating on molding the physique right into a sure physique sort or aesthetic by means of meals, lack of meals, or train
  • Fixating on energy, meals substances, and vitamins
  • Relying on an exterior supply to inform you to wish to eat on account of a recurrent mistrust of your skill to make “the suitable” meals selections

When somebody has a problematic consuming conduct, their self-worth is intrinsically linked to what they eat, what they don’t eat, how a lot they eat, and the way usually they eat, amongst others. Not adhering to their beliefs results in misery and a poor notion of self-worth. 

Who Is at Danger of Creating Disordered Consuming Behaviors?

Each intercourse, gender, race, ethnicity, age, and physique sort can develop an consuming dysfunction and may undertake disordered consuming behaviors. Nevertheless, sure teams of individuals could also be extra liable to growing disordered consuming behaviors on account of higher societal expectations associated to their look and physique sort. Within the West and areas influenced by Western magnificence norms, those that could also be most liable to growing disordered consuming behaviors embrace: 

  • Individuals in bigger our bodies
  • Males in skinny our bodies
  • Athletes
  • Fashions and influencers

That being stated, everyone seems to be beneath the affect of unrealistic magnificence norms and the normalization of disordered consuming behaviors. A survey carried out by the College of North Carolina Chapel Hill and SELF Journal discovered that: 

  • 75 p.c of ladies reported disordered consuming behaviors or signs in step with consuming issues.
  • 53 p.c of ladies who food regimen are already at a wholesome weight and are nonetheless attempting to shed some pounds.
  • 39 p.c of ladies say issues about what they eat or weigh intrude with their happiness.
  • 27 p.c can be “extraordinarily upset” in the event that they gained simply 5 kilos.
  • 13 p.c smoke to shed some pounds.

There’s a lack of comparable information for males, actually because consuming issues in males are underdiagnosed, under-treated, and misunderstood

Relative Vitality Deficiency in Sport

Relative Vitality Deficiency in Sport (REDs) happens when an athlete doesn’t eat sufficient gas to satisfy the power calls for of their coaching and every day actions. This power imbalance can result in a variety of well being issues, together with decreased bone density, hormonal disruptions, and impaired efficiency. Over time, REDs can have an effect on not simply bodily well being but additionally psychological well-being, growing the chance of damage, fatigue, and burnout. Prioritizing correct vitamin and restoration is important for athletes to take care of long-term well being and peak efficiency.

What Does It Imply to Have a Good Relationship with Meals?

When an individual has an excellent relationship with meals, they perceive that meals is for nourishment and for enjoyment and create area to honor each. 

Individuals with good relationships with meals: 

  • Eat sufficient meals in amount and selection to satisfy their physique’s nutrient wants.
  • Don’t have robust emotions towards meals, substances, or meals teams.
  • Eat once they’re hungry, and don’t try to stave off starvation cues with water or gum.
  • Don’t do excessive diets.
  • Know when they’re full and customarily respect the purpose of fullness. On the identical time, they don’t really feel responsible when consuming previous the purpose of fullness. 
  • Eat mindfully; they take pleasure in what they’re consuming, admire the qualities of the meals and the socialization going down round meals. 
  • Settle for their physique as it’s and really feel grateful for what it’s able to doing. 
  • Are in-tune with the physique’s cues after consuming sure meals.  
  • Train primarily for long-term well being.

How you can Domesticate a Good Relationship with Meals and a Constructive Physique Picture

As a coach, you’ll be able to assist domesticate your purchasers’ constructive relationships with meals and their our bodies by together with a lot of elements into your applications that may assist to stop consuming dysfunction improvement. As you’re employed by means of these, it’s also vital to concentrate on potential biases of your personal which may be inadvertently fueling disordered consuming. 

These embrace: 

  • Shallowness: Appreciating physique variety and recognizing that outward look is just one factor of who you might be as an individual. 
  • Vital considering abilities: Creating the power to identify and critique promoting, advertising, and social media messages that reinforce unrealistic physique beliefs. 
  • Wholesome consuming: Discussing nutrient density, meals group selection, power wants, and starvation cues. 
  • Valuing significant meals: Speaking about cultural meals, consolation meals, and celebratory meals. 
  • Bodily exercise: Studying about advisable ranges of bodily exercise whereas additionally understanding the hazards of compulsive train. 
  • Respect: Respecting different folks’s our bodies and bodily talents. Discussing that our bodies might be wholesome at any dimension, form, and weight. Recognizing that feedback about different folks’s our bodies, even when they’re meant to be a praise, can set off unfavourable emotions and behaviors. 
  • Emotional well being: Figuring out emotions and studying coping and communication abilities. Figuring out how emotions are linked to consuming behaviors and decoupling physique look with unfavourable emotions. Acknowledging and accepting that makes an attempt to vary the physique is not going to resolve the unfavourable feeling. 
  • Developmental adjustments and puberty: Understanding how developmental phases, physique varieties, genetics, surroundings, and trauma can have an effect on physique improvement. For younger folks, this implies making ready them for physique adjustments, and for folks, it means encouraging constructive physique picture and never shaming kids for adjustments of their physique. 
  • Downside-solving and decision-making abilities: Figuring out methods to counteract unfavourable or contradictory messaging round physique dimension and meals. These could also be promoted by relations, pals, tradition, and society on the whole.
